Lilas Humen is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) with a diverse background in mental health and substance use treatment. With years of experience working with adults, adolescents, couples, and families, Lilas is dedicated to helping clients identify unhealthy behavioral patterns and develop the skills necessary to navigate life’s challenges. She works with clients from a variety of backgrounds and offers a compassionate, client-centered approach to therapy.
Lilas earned her Bachelor of Arts in Psychology and Philosophy from Connecticut College and completed her Master’s in Social Work (MSW) at New York University in 2017. She has received specialized training in Motivational Interviewing,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Short-Term Therapy, and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), which she integrates into her practice to support clients facing a wide range of concerns, including addiction, depression, anxiety, relationship conflict, PTSD, eating and feeding disorders, mood disorders, gender dysphoria, and psychological distress.
When she’s not working with clients, Lilas enjoys spending time outdoors, often running, playing beach volleyball, rock climbing, or reading. Her commitment to self-care and personal growth informs the energy and compassion she brings to her work.
